CXAI Q4 2025 Earnings Call Summary
1. Key Financial Results and Metrics
- Total Revenue: $4.6 million, down 36% from $7.2 million in FY 2024.
- Subscription Revenue: Increased to 98% of total revenue, up from 87% year-over-year, indicating a shift towards more predictable, recurring revenue.
- Gross Margin: Expanded to 87%, up from 82% in the previous year, driven by improved operational efficiency.
- Cash Balance: Ended the year with $11.1 million, providing a runway for operations over the next six quarters.
- Loss from Operations: Reported at $17.6 million, with an adjusted operating loss of approximately $15.4 million, consistent with prior year levels.
- EBITDA: Negative EBITDA improved to -$10 million from -$15.6 million in FY 2024, indicating operational progress.
2. Strategic Updates and Business Highlights
- Transformation Focus: 2025 was characterized as a year of strategic reset, prioritizing high-quality recurring revenue and transitioning to an AI-native platform.
- Agentic AI Platform: Positioned as a key differentiator, with significant enterprise interest and a focus on integrating AI into workplace solutions.
- Patent Portfolio: 39 patents filed, including a recent provisional patent on Agentic AI, enhancing competitive positioning.
- Market Trends: CXAI is aligned with three major market trends: hybrid workplace orchestration, mandatory AI integration in enterprise applications, and the rise of indoor intelligence and IoT.
3. Forward Guidance and Outlook
- 2026 Expectations: Anticipated double-digit growth driven by the Agentic AI platform and a strong sales pipeline.
- Enterprise Wins: Confidence in securing large enterprise contracts, with a focus on long-term, multi-year agreements.
- Product Roadmap: Introduction of CXAI 2.0 in June 2026, expected to enhance capabilities and drive further adoption.
4. Bad News, Challenges, or Points of Concern
- Revenue Decline: The significant drop in revenue reflects the exit from lower-quality contracts and customer churn during the transition period.
- Delisting Risk: Received a notice from NASDAQ regarding potential delisting due to stock price, although an extension has been granted until September 2026 to achieve compliance.
- Operational Losses: Continued operating losses and the impact of a goodwill impairment charge of $2.1 million on operating expenses.
- Market Competition: While CXAI is positioned well, competition remains fierce, particularly from larger companies in the AI space.
5. Notable Q&A Insights
- Delisting Concerns: Management is focused on compliance with NASDAQ requirements and believes growth will help meet the necessary stock price.
- Growth Projections: Expected double-digit growth is supported by a robust pipeline of over 20 potential new clients and expanding existing contracts.
- Competitive Differentiation: CXAI aims to distinguish itself through its vertically integrated solutions tailored for campus environments, leveraging its unique technology and security features.
- Customer Engagement: Renewals and expansions are expected to contribute significantly to ARR, with clients increasingly seeking comprehensive solutions rather than point products.
